Twitter has filed swimsuit in opposition to Elon Musk to hunt to carry the billionaire to his $44 billion deal to shop for the corporate.

It is the most recent twist within the monthslong takeover saga after Musk mentioned final week he needs to terminate the deal. Musk claimed Twitter violated their settlement by means of failing to give you the news he asked to make sure the selection of unsolicited mail accounts on its platform and did not continue with the bizarre path of industrial by means of engaging in layoffs.

His legal professional mentioned they have been additionally taking into account whether or not Twitter’s declining inventory efficiency in the middle of a broader marketplace downturn would possibly affect the settlement.

After the letter from Musk’s legal professional turned into public, Twitter’s board chairman, Bret Taylor, mentioned the corporate deliberate to take the Tesla and SpaceX CEO to court docket. The corporate adopted via on that promise Tuesday with its criticism within the Delaware Court docket of Chancery.

Listed below are one of the greatest accusations Twitter made in opposition to Musk in its criticism:

Musk’s personal phrases have helped push the percentage worth down

Musk’s public evaluations of Twitter and the deal have created chance to its industry and “downward power on its proportion worth,” the lawsuit claims.

Twitter alleges Musk turns out to peer the corporate and proposed deal as an “elaborate comic story” and the corporate issues to tweets from Musk making gentle of the twists and turns within the merger saga.

It claims Musk has endured to disparage the industry, together with by means of calling publicly for the SEC to analyze its unsolicited mail disclosures.

Musk allegedly did not make some conferences with Twitter about unsolicited mail

Consistent with Twitter, its executives presented conferences with Musk to talk about unsolicited mail accounts, however Musk failed to wait them.

Twitter alleges its CEO, Parag Agrawal, and CFO Ned Segal were looking to coordinate time to talk with Musk and his workforce concerning the occurrence of unsolicited mail at the platform. Segal allegedly proposed a time to talk about in mid-June, however Musk mentioned he had a battle with the time. Musk later agreed to a time on June 21, in step with the criticism, “however then bowed out and requested Agrawal and Segal to talk along with his workforce now not concerning the unsolicited mail estimation procedure however ‘the professional forma financials for the debt.'”

Later in June Twitter alleges, Segal once more presented time to study with Musk how Twitter samples accounts to resolve the superiority of unsolicited mail, however “That assembly by no means happened regardless of more than one makes an attempt by means of Twitter.”

‘Musk’s go out technique is a style of hypocrisy’ and ‘unhealthy religion’

Musk to begin with mentioned taking Twitter personal would assist purge unsolicited mail from the platform in some way that will in a different way be impractical, the corporate famous in its criticism. The submitting contains pictures of Musk’s tweets to turn he used to be neatly conscious about unsolicited mail accounts on Twitter, like one from April when he wrote, “If our twitter bid succeeds, we will be able to defeat the unsolicited mail bots or die making an attempt!”

Twitter claims that Musk best started not easy evidence unsolicited mail used to be now not a major factor at the platform as soon as the marketplace declined.

Twitter additionally claims Musk is performing in unhealthy religion partially by means of allegedly falsely announcing that remaining the deal “is dependent upon the result of his fishing expedition and his skill to protected debt financing.”

Musk allegedly agreed to ‘dealer pleasant’ phrases

Twitter claims Musk willingly presented and agreed to phrases that have been “as he touted, ‘dealer pleasant.'”

“There is not any financing contingency and no diligence situation,” the corporate wrote within the criticism. “The deal is sponsored by means of hermetic debt and fairness commitments. Musk has in my opinion dedicated $33.5 billion.”

Musk’s legal professional claimed Twitter’s fresh layoffs may well be regarded as a breach of the contract for deviating from the bizarre path of industrial.

However Twitter claims it had negotiated a proper to rent and fireplace workers because it noticed have compatibility with out Musk’s session. Musk had allegedly sought to stop Twitter from hiring or firing workers on the stage of vp or above, however the corporate mentioned it effectively removed that provision sooner than the settlement used to be signed.

Twitter mentioned there have been few remaining stipulations within the contract. The settlement required a majority vote of Twitter’s stockholders, regulatory approvals and no subject matter opposed results proceeding on the time of remaining.

Twitter claims that any inaccuracy in its monetary stories with the Securities and Alternate Fee does not excuse it from remaining except it may be regarded as materially opposed. Twitter mentioned that will now not come with eventualities impacting the marketplace widely or different social media firms. It additionally claims Musk-controlled entities affirmed they might carried out a assessment of the corporate to their delight sooner than the settlement.

Twitter claims it wasn’t required handy over news unrelated to finishing the merger

Twitter issues to the settlement’s information-sharing provisions that require it to supply “affordable get entry to” to news to Musk. However the corporate emphasised that news will have to be asked for a “affordable industry function associated with the consummation of the transactions pondered by means of this Settlement.”

Twitter additionally famous it might be allowed to say no a request if it slightly made up our minds complying may just reason it aggressive hurt if the deal did not shut or would violate rules like the ones round privateness.

Musk allegedly does not wish to climate a marketplace downturn

Twitter alleges Musk’s motivation for in search of to get out of the deal is available in phase from the deteriorating marketplace stipulations since he signed the settlement.

“Slightly than undergo the price of the marketplace downturn, because the merger settlement calls for, Musk needs to shift it to Twitter’s stockholders,” the corporate claims.

Twitter added that this habits is in keeping with Musk’s previous movements, like obtaining inventory within the corporate with out the right kind regulatory realize.

“It tracks the disdain he has proven for the corporate that one would have anticipated Musk, as its would-be steward, to offer protection to,” Twitter wrote.
